On to the important stuff now. Day 1:

Datmouth vs. Brown (5-7) Princess Layout came to play looking sexy as hell in our best Moulin Rouge outfits. The weather was iffy, and the field was downright awful, but we played a tough game anyway. Tiffany had a sweet layout D, Kat had an awesome layout score and Lakshmi had a bunch of really nice catches. We played them tough, but in what felt like a super short game, we couldn't pull it out in the end.

Dartmouth vs. Tufts (13-5) We were still on the trapezoidal field, and it was drizzling a bit at this point. We decided to throw our zone, which was so hot all weekend. Liz and Mer played some awesome cup and Tufts just couldn't break through us. Lindsay had a sweet point block right on the end zone line. We overpowered Tufts, wet and muddy.

Dartmouth vs. Cornell (12-11) This was perhaps one of the more satisfying victories we've had. We scored 3 points easily off the back, and perhaps got a tad overconfidant. The rain was on and off, and there were a few puddles on the field (lindsay was offering a 40 for a layout Callahan into the puddle, and a handle for a layout greatest into the big puddle). We played some really hot zone. Kat and Erica had some awesome blocks in the cup, and Lesher had our back with her outstanding performance as a long. We got down 7-5 at half, a little pissed because they were playing a tad dirty and their coach was a little argumentative. We came back our, scored two quick points to tie it up, but then slacked off a bit and went down 10-7. Finally, we got ourselves really psyched up, but in a really strong zone team and showed Cornell how we could play ultimate. We scored the next 4 points, going up 11-10. They managed to score again, tying it up at 11's. After a few bad calls, a few swilly throws, a few arguments with their coach. We had an awesome point, with some really sweet flow between Vi, Erica and Kat to win the game.

Day 2:

Dartmouth vs. WHUFO (13-14) A heartbreaking game. A much nicer day, but the wind was awful. Lots of swilly throws made by both teams. We basically traded downwind points, both teams scoring 2 upwind points the whole game. We played a lot of huck and Z (or Pull and Z cause Erica can never call the right things on the line). Tiffany had some awesome layout grabs, as she did all weekend (I think she catches better if she has to layout for it). We had a really nice comeback from being a few points down, but just couldn't pull it out in the end.

Dartmouth vs. Havard (15-2) This game started out well, with us realizing that Harvard isn't as smrt as they think they are.... they chose to recieve our pull going upwind... silly Harvard. We got to pull out of "I am so smart. S-M-R-T" cheer and everything for them. We had some really nice flow going, and again some really hot Zone. Erica had a nice and painful block of a huck in the zone. Orsi had a really nice end zone catch, and people were generally playing a really good game. Kat was able to rub it in Harvards face that they wouldn't let her practice/play with them. Tsk tsk, they realized their loss.

Dartmouth vs. Wellesley (14-13) (Game for the winner of loser of the A bracket) Another really close game, that just felt incredible to win. Everyone really stepped it up this game, and played through their tiredness, soreness and busted their asses. Haily and Brooking each had a sweet block in the zone, Lakshme had an awesome layout score, as did Lesher. Kat had this sweet layout catch where she got totally horizontal and grabbed the disc overhand. Erica had a sweet I.O. to liz. It was getting down to the wire, tied at 13's and Ariel had a key D that totally stopped Well's flow, even though she'd lost her "turbo speed" (it was that one cookie she ate....). Finally, after a long point, Lesher had a sweet outside in right into the endzone that Erica ran down. We then had a game of Bang Splat with them that was most enjoyable. Lakshmi held her own in the finger fencing, but just couldn't beat the Well's girl.
